In the winter of 2017, the life of 30-year-old Jenny Lynn Boltinghouse tragically ended. On February 13, 2017, her body was discovered in the cold waters of the White River in Indianapolis, Indiana. The grim finding was made in the 2900 block of South Harding Street after a fisherman spotted the body and alerted the authorities.
